如何实现CDN业务的全球化部署?

在互联网时代,内容分发网络(CDN)已成为提高网站访问速度、降低延迟、优化用户体验的关键技术。随着全球互联网用户的不断增长,CDN业务的全球化部署显得尤为重要。本文将深入探讨如何实现CDN业务的全球化部署,帮助您在激烈的市场竞争中脱颖而出。

一、CDN业务全球化部署的重要性

  1. 提升用户体验:通过在全球范围内部署CDN节点,用户可以就近访问内容,从而降低延迟,提高访问速度,提升用户体验。

  2. 降低运营成本:全球化部署的CDN可以减少数据传输距离,降低带宽成本,提高资源利用率。

  3. 提高网站稳定性:在全球范围内部署CDN节点,可以有效分散流量,提高网站稳定性,降低单点故障风险。

  4. 满足合规要求:不同国家和地区对数据存储、传输等方面有不同的法规要求,全球化部署的CDN可以满足这些合规要求。

二、实现CDN业务全球化部署的关键步骤

  1. 选择合适的CDN服务商:选择具有全球节点布局、稳定可靠、性能优越的CDN服务商是关键。以下是一些知名CDN服务商:阿里云CDN、腾讯云CDN、百度云CDN等。

  2. 规划全球节点布局:根据业务需求,合理规划全球节点布局。一般来说,节点布局应考虑以下因素:

    • 用户分布:优先部署在用户密集区域,如一线城市、热点地区等。
    • 网络环境:选择网络环境良好、带宽充足的地区部署节点。
    • 法律法规:遵守当地法律法规,确保节点合规运行。
  3. 优化内容分发策略:根据业务特点,制定合理的CDN内容分发策略。以下是一些常见策略:

    • 地域分发:根据用户地理位置,将内容分发至最近的节点。
    • 智能缓存:根据用户访问频率和热点内容,智能缓存热点数据。
    • 动态路由:根据网络状况,动态调整数据传输路径。
  4. 持续监控与优化:定期对CDN业务进行监控,分析数据,发现潜在问题,及时进行优化调整。

三、案例分析

以下以某知名电商企业为例,探讨其CDN业务全球化部署的成功经验:

  1. 选择服务商:该企业选择了具有全球节点布局的阿里云CDN作为合作伙伴。

  2. 节点布局:根据用户分布和业务需求,在全球范围内部署了100多个节点,覆盖了亚洲、欧洲、美洲、大洋洲等地区。

  3. 内容分发策略:采用地域分发和智能缓存策略,将热点内容缓存至全球节点,提高访问速度。

  4. 持续优化:通过持续监控和分析数据,不断优化CDN业务,降低延迟,提高用户体验。

通过以上措施,该企业成功实现了CDN业务的全球化部署,提升了用户体验,降低了运营成本,提高了网站稳定性。

四、总结

实现CDN业务的全球化部署,需要选择合适的CDN服务商、规划全球节点布局、优化内容分发策略和持续监控与优化。通过以上措施,企业可以在激烈的市场竞争中脱颖而出,实现业务快速发展。

猜你喜欢:全栈链路追踪